+NGEA and NGEA Step 2 were jointly run FFI projects investigating next-generation electrical and software architectures for future connected, safe and software-intensive vehicles. The projects focused on how automotive architectures can manage increasing complexity, shorter development cycles, continuous integration and deployment, variant and product lifecycle management, and the role of the car as a constituent in larger systems-of-systems. The work produced processes, methods, proof-of-concepts, use cases, architectural approaches, demonstrators and a roadmap towards 2035. RISE, including former SP, SICS and Viktoria Swedish ICT organisations, contributed to research on systems-of-systems, dependability, functional safety, connectivity, interoperability, security and privacy for future transportation systems.
